Welcome to the Quernly relevance tuning API! These notes cover the `/tune` endpoint, which lets you nudge field weights and synonym boosts without a redeploy. Changes apply to the Larkspool staging index only, so experiment freely. Every request needs auth, though — for your first calls, just use the shared sandbox token below.

portal login ticket: eyJhbGciOiJIUzI1NiIsInR5cCI6IkpXVCJ9.eyJzdWIiOiI1UzNVIIn0.fZxK7GgI

### Editors losing access to restricted spaces

If a reviewer reports that Quillvane is bouncing them out of the Architecture space with a 403, it's usually the role-sync job lagging behind a group change, not their account. Check the `role_cache` table first — stale rows older than an hour mean the sync stalled. You can force a resync by hitting the admin refresh endpoint yourself; it's idempotent, so don't worry about double-firing. When calling it, authenticate with the bearer token below.

login token, yajeg-fawif: eyJhbGciOiJIUzI1NiIsInR5cCI6IkpXVCJ9.eyJzdWIiOiIEdPQYnZXaZIn0.HSRTnYZBx0Qc

**Handover: cold storage archiving — Brightmoor pipeline**

For whoever is on call this week: the archiver job that moves Brightmoor's cold buckets to glacier-tier storage is mid-rollout. Batches 1–14 are done; 15 onward are paused pending the checksum fix Tomas merged Friday. If the job stalls, restart it only after verifying the manifest count matches. The archiver reads its settings at startup, and the current values are listed here.

deployment values, hafop-fahag:
wenael:
  pin: 9737
  metrics_host: metrics.wenael.lumicsys.internal
  tenant: holwyn
  seal: seal_b99b9847

## Break-glass: Spoolwright service

Quick notes for the eng sync. Spoolwright (our printer-spooler microservice) occasionally wedges when the Hollis print farm floods it with duplex jobs. Normal restarts go through the scheduler, but if the scheduler itself is down, break-glass access lets you hit the admin socket directly. Log it in the incident channel afterward — no exceptions, even at 3am. To open the break-glass credential locker for Spoolwright, use the recovery passphrase listed immediately below.

strongbox words: oliael-gilax-lamael